1. Material Cost Variations
The correlation between material selection and the output of a cost estimation instrument for memorial headstones is fundamental. Different materials possess distinct inherent values and processing requirements, directly influencing the projected expense.
-
Granite Sourcing and Processing
Granite, a common material choice, exhibits price variation dependent on quarry location, color, and grain consistency. Specific colors, such as black or red granite, may require specialized extraction techniques or transport from distant locales, increasing the base material cost. Furthermore, the complexity of cutting, polishing, and shaping granite contributes to labor expenses. These elements are integrated into the algorithms of a cost estimator.
-
Bronze Casting and Finishing
Bronze, another option for memorial plaques or statuary, involves a casting process influenced by metal market fluctuations and the intricacy of the mold. Larger or more detailed bronze components necessitate greater material input and skilled artisan labor, correspondingly increasing the calculated cost. The finishing process, including patination and protective coating application, also impacts the final price.
-
Marble Characteristics and Availability
Marbles price is intrinsically tied to its purity, veining patterns, and geographical origin. High-grade marble, free from imperfections and exhibiting sought-after coloration, commands a premium. The distance from the quarry to the fabrication site, coupled with the fragility of marble during transportation, affects overall costs. Cost estimation instruments factor in these regional differences and material sensitivities.
-
Alternative Materials and Sustainability
Emerging materials, such as recycled glass or eco-friendly composites, introduce alternative cost structures. The availability and processing techniques for these materials are still developing, leading to potentially higher initial expenses or limited design options. However, the emphasis on sustainability may offset the price for environmentally conscious consumers. Cost estimators are beginning to incorporate these alternatives and their associated variables.

2. Size and dimensions
The physical magnitude of a memorial directly influences resource allocation and fabrication complexity, representing a pivotal factor in cost estimation. The following outlines the relationship between dimensional specifications and pricing considerations.
-
Material Volume and Wastage
The surface area and depth of a headstone dictate the quantity of raw material required. Larger memorials necessitate the extraction and processing of greater volumes of granite, marble, or bronze, leading to a corresponding increase in material expenditure. Furthermore, waste generated during shaping and carving processes is proportional to the size, contributing to material inefficiency and elevated costs within a calculation.
-
Labor Intensity and Machining Requirements
Extended dimensions invariably translate to increased labor hours during cutting, polishing, and inscription phases. Large surfaces demand specialized machinery for efficient surface treatment. Complex shapes or elaborate carvings on a larger scale necessitate skilled artisans, impacting labor cost assessments. The complexity of the design and its footprint are directly correlated.
-
Shipping and Installation Logistics
Oversized memorials present logistical challenges during transportation and placement. Larger and heavier stones may necessitate specialized hauling equipment, increased manpower for handling, and potentially, reinforcement of the burial plot foundation. Shipping and installation expenses are contingent upon these dimensional factors and their inclusion in the calculation is essential.
-
Regulatory Compliance and Cemetery Restrictions
Cemetery regulations often impose limitations on memorial size to maintain aesthetic consistency and prevent overcrowding. Compliance with these restrictions is crucial, as oversized memorials may face rejection or require modifications, incurring additional expenses. A cost estimation instrument should ideally incorporate regional cemetery guidelines to provide accurate pricing predictions.

4. Inscription Detail Impact
The intricacies of inscriptions represent a substantial determinant in the cost estimation of memorial headstones. These textual and symbolic elements necessitate skilled labor and specialized equipment, directly influencing the final expenditure. An accurate digital calculation instrument must, therefore, account for the nuances of inscription details.
-
Character Count and Font Selection
The number of characters, words, or lines significantly affects the time required for inscription. Lengthier inscriptions necessitate more labor hours and potentially larger surface areas, influencing material costs. Furthermore, the selection of font style impacts the difficulty and time associated with carving or etching. Ornate or custom fonts require specialized tools and skills, thus increasing the projected cost.
-
Lettering Techniques and Depth
The chosen lettering technique, whether sandblasting, hand-carving, or laser etching, contributes to the overall expense. Hand-carving, demanding significant artisan skill, typically incurs a higher cost than machine-assisted methods. Inscription depth also affects pricing; deeper engravings require more time and specialized equipment, leading to an escalated cost assessment.
-
Symbolic Representations and Graphics
The inclusion of symbolic representations or graphic elements adds complexity to the inscription process. Intricate designs, religious symbols, or customized emblems necessitate meticulous execution, potentially requiring specialized artists or equipment. The presence of such elements increases both labor and design costs, demanding accurate assessment by the digital calculation tool.
-
Material Compatibility and Finishing
The material of the headstone interacts with the chosen inscription technique. Certain materials are more amenable to intricate lettering and detailed designs than others. Furthermore, the finishing process, including paint filling or gold leaf application, impacts the final cost. The estimator must account for material compatibility and finishing requirements to provide an accurate price projection.

5. Geographic pricing differences
Geographic pricing differences significantly impact the functionality and accuracy of a memorial cost estimation instrument. Raw material costs, labor rates, transportation expenses, and local regulations fluctuate considerably across regions, directly influencing the final price of a headstone. Failure to account for these variations within a “gravestone calculator” renders it inherently inaccurate, potentially leading to significant budgetary discrepancies for users. For example, the cost of granite extraction and processing differs substantially between Vermont and China, impacting the base material price depending on the supplier and the stone’s origin. Similarly, labor rates for skilled stone carvers vary based on regional economic conditions and the availability of qualified artisans. This means a design may cost significantly more to execute in a metropolitan area with high living expenses versus a rural locale with lower overhead.
Transportation costs represent another crucial geographic factor. The distance between the fabrication site and the cemetery directly influences shipping expenses, particularly for large or heavy memorials. Regulatory compliance also introduces regional pricing variations. Cemetery fees, permit costs, and installation regulations differ across municipalities, requiring the estimator to incorporate location-specific data. Consider the added expense in coastal areas, where saltwater-resistant materials and specialized installation techniques are often necessary. Without integrating these localized data points, the tool’s effectiveness is compromised, resulting in inaccurate price predictions.

9. Long-term maintenance costs
The consideration of long-term maintenance costs represents a vital, yet often overlooked, aspect of memorial headstone ownership. These costs, while not immediately apparent during the initial purchase, accumulate over time and can significantly impact the overall financial investment. A comprehensive “gravestone calculator” should ideally incorporate these projected expenses to provide a more realistic and accurate financial overview.
-
Material Degradation and Cleaning
Exposure to environmental elements leads to material degradation. Granite, marble, and bronze react differently to weather conditions, potentially requiring periodic cleaning or restoration. Acid rain, pollution, and biological growth can stain or erode the surface, necessitating professional cleaning services. A comprehensive cost estimator accounts for these potential future expenditures. For instance, a marble headstone in a heavily polluted urban environment is likely to require more frequent cleaning than a granite marker in a rural area. This variability should be reflected in the projected long-term costs.
-
Inscription Fading and Restoration
Inscription legibility diminishes over time due to weathering and erosion. Painted or gilded lettering may fade, requiring periodic reapplication. Deeply carved inscriptions offer greater longevity, but even these can become obscured by dirt and biological growth. Restoring inscriptions necessitates skilled labor and specialized equipment. The “gravestone calculator” can factor in the potential cost of inscription restoration based on the chosen lettering technique and the prevailing environmental conditions. The cost to re-gild a gilded inscription, for instance, can be several hundred dollars, an expense users should be prepared for.
-
Structural Repairs and Ground Settling
Ground settling or seismic activity can cause structural damage to memorials. Leaning or tilted headstones require professional realignment and foundation repairs. Extreme cases may necessitate complete removal and reconstruction. The likelihood of structural repairs depends on soil stability, drainage conditions, and the monument’s design. The cost estimator should account for these factors, particularly in regions prone to ground movement or flooding. Correcting a leaning headstone, for example, can range from a few hundred to several thousand dollars depending on the severity and complexity.
-
Vandalism and Accidental Damage
Memorials are susceptible to vandalism or accidental damage. Graffiti, breakage, or tipping over can necessitate repair or replacement. Insurance policies may cover some of these costs, but deductibles and coverage limitations apply. The risk of vandalism varies depending on the cemetery’s location and security measures. The “gravestone calculator” cannot precisely predict vandalism but can provide a general indication of potential risks and associated insurance costs, based on regional crime statistics and cemetery security levels.
